    A method of finding polynomial solutions for second-order partial differential equations with constant coefficients in two variables with polynomial data is introduced. The polynomial solutions to the equation \(u_{xx}-\varepsilon u_{yy}=0, (\varepsilon=\pm 1)\), satisfying the condition \(u(x,y)=P_n(x,y)\) on \(S=\{(x,y)\in\mathbb R^2\mid x^2-\eta y^2=1\), \(\eta=\pm 1\}\), where \(P_n\) is a polynomial of degree \(n\) in \(x,y\) is discussed. Some examples when \(\varepsilon=-1\), \(S=\{(x,y)\in\mathbb R^2\mid \frac{x^2}{a^2}+\eta\frac{y^2}{b^2}=1, \eta=\pm 1\}\) and \(\varepsilon=-1\), \(S=\{(x,y)\in\mathbb R^2\mid x^4+y^4=r^4\}\) are considered. Existence of polynomial solutions to the equation \(\alpha u_{xx}+2\gamma u_{xy}+\beta u_{yy}=0\), satisfying the condition \(u(x,y)=Q_n(x,y)\) on the second degree curve \(S\), is proved. Polynomial solutions to the heat equation \(u_{xx}-u_{y}=0\) are discussed too. At the end of the paper one example for the biharmonic equation is given.
